## Service Accounts & Dependency Pinning

Welcome aboard! Quick rule at Brindlewick: every service account's dependencies get pinned to exact versions. No ranges, no carets. The Pinsmith bot opens weekly PRs to bump versions, and a human always reviews. This keeps the Quillbase deploy pipeline reproducible and saves us from the mystery-breakage Fridays we had last year. Service accounts that skip pinning get flagged and disabled by the Wardroom audit job. To register your pins with the Pinsmith service, authenticate using the key below.

API key for bageg-kajef: vxb2-ss

# Session Handling — FareForge Rules Engine

Heads up for the release manager: the shipping-fee rules engine caches session context for 10 minutes, so rule changes won't show instantly after deploy. Flush the session cache post-release or you'll chase ghost bugs. The flush endpoint on staging accepts the bearer token below.

login token, yajeg-fawif: eyJhbGciOiJIUzI1NiIsInR5cCI6IkpXVCJ9.eyJzdWIiOiIEdPQYnZXaZIn0.HSRTnYZBx0Qc

Welcome to PickPath, Farwick Logistics' pick-list optimizer. Review scope: the routing heuristics in the wavegen module only; ignore the legacy bin-scoring code, it's slated for removal. Run the sim harness before approving anything that touches aisle weighting. Test fixtures live in the optimizer repo; staging credentials rotate weekly. If you're locked out of the fixture vault during review, use the standing recovery passphrase, which is recorded directly below this paragraph.

strongbox words: druath-quenael

**Migration step 4: date localization**

Quick heads-up for the sync: Fernwick is moving off hardcoded MM/DD strings this week. The renderer now pulls locale from the user profile, falling back to the tenant default. If you own a surface that formats dates manually, swap to the shared `localeDate()` helper before Thursday's cut. Staging already runs the new path, so verify your screens there. The exact settings staging uses are listed below.

config for bahop-baduf:
[kasion]
team = lamath
access_code = ac_d807e5
host = kasion.paliqcloud.corp
port = 4000
owner = julix.tamvan
peer = frair.qorvelsoft.local